Program Details

Please note that the Chateau is under restoration and is NOT operating as a business.

We welcome volunteers to the Chateau to help the owners keep on top of the daily requirements that present themselves.

The Chateau is under restoration and one of the owners has become temporarily incapacitated. This has left a great deal of responsibility on the shoulders of the other owner, and he needs help.


Activities & Shift

Our volunteer position is in charge of the following,

1. Prepare and cook lunch, and dinner for the two gentlemen of the chateau, as well as yourself and the occasional personal guests of the Chateau, five days a week.

2. Visit the local markets, shops, and grocers to purchase all items and supplies needed for the meals, and sundries needed for day to day life in the castle.

3. Keep kitchen space clean before and after every meal.
